    We are two PhD researchers from the Friedrich Schlegel Graduate School of Literary Studies at Free University Berlin & the Centre for the Study of Islamic Culture at the Chinese University of Hong Kong and the School of Modern Languages at the University of St Andrews. We are looking for panellists and discussants to join our panel on "Hui Literary Practices and Identity Representations". This proposed panel will explore various literary practices, including reading, writing, interpreting, or publishing literature, scholarly works, arts, films and dramas, with a specific focus on Hui or Hui-related identity representations and associated challenges. 

    We are currently looking for 1 to 2 additional participants and 1 to 2 discussants to join our panel.
